The invention relates to a tyre that has an improved performance balance, the tread of which includes a rubber composition based on at least one elastomer matrix, a reinforcing filler and a vulcanization system, in which the elastomer matrix comprises from 35 to 95 parts by weight per hundred parts by weight of elastomer, phr, of a first diene elastomer, the first diene elastomer being a butadeiene- and styrene-based copolymer, said copolymer comprising within its structure at least one alkoxysilane group linked to the elastomer by the silicon atom, and at least one function comprising a nitrogen atom, and having a vitreous transition temperature of less than -70DEG C, from 5 to 40 phr of a second elastomer, said second diene elastomer being isoprene elastomer.
